One line

A cyberpunk speedrunning platformer where your dash is your only attack — and it only comes back when you kill something.

Short (Steam short description, 270 characters)

Your dash is your only attack, and it only comes back when you kill something. A cyberpunk speedrunning platformer built on one refundable dash: wall-kick, chain and strike through ten handmade courses in thirty-second runs, then race any rival's ghost off the leaderboard.

Long

Rushmark is a speedrunning platformer where one wrong touch ends the run. You pilot a neural-linked combat droid through short, lethal courses staged for an underworld betting circuit, moving fast enough that enemies become part of the racing line instead of obstacles beside it. The whole move set fits on one hand: run, jump, eight-way dash, wall kick. The dash is your fastest movement, your only attack, and a limited resource — you get one in the air, and waiting doesn't give it back. Killing does. A learned run takes under thirty seconds. A failed one restarts instantly, and you will fail a lot.

Key features

Ten handmade courses, each built around an idea the last one didn't use
Endless Survival mode drawn from forty hand-built sections, speeding up the longer you last
Marathon 1–10: all ten courses back to back in one unbroken run
Steam leaderboards on every course and mode, plus a season ranking recalculated daily
Download and race any rival's actual recorded ghost, with their skin and trail
A tutorial that teaches every technique by making you do it
Cosmetic-only rewards — skins and trails, never a gameplay advantage
Full controller support, fully rebindable keys, and a built-in music player
